Rural Property In Spain
Rural Property in Spain is very popular due to the great value for money it offers. Read our page to learn about life in Rural Spain and further information on buying Spanish Property in these areas. Rural Spain offers some different property types than the coast.
A Spanish Finca is basically a Spanish house in the Country with land. Typically, a Finca has 10,000m2 of land or more, although there is no set rule on the amount of land you get.
To be considered a family home, Spanish Fincas often need a fair amount of work to be carried out on them, however they are typically very good value for the amount of Property and land you get. Many home buyers in Spain look at Fincas as a renovation project and build in the renovation costs to their purchase budget.
Cortijos
A Cortijo is a Spanish Home located in a rural setting, however the difference between a Finca and Cortijo is sometimes difficult to spot. Generally, a Cortijo is a more upmarket Property usually offering stables or similar extras.
Townhouses
Rural townhouses in Spain are normally found in villages and are attached to another townhouse on 1 or both sides. Read more about .
